Ozark Christian College vs.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Ozark Christian College or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ology?

  •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ology is 43.2% more expensive to attend than Ozark Christian College for in-state tuition ($19,591.00 vs. $13,680.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 43.2% higher at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ology than Ozark Christian College ($19,591.00 vs. $13,680.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Ozark Christian College than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ology ($17,604 vs. $26,767)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Ozark Christian College are 4.1% lower than costs at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ology ($6,458 vs. $6,720)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Ozark Christian College than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ology (100% vs. 45%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ology students is 17.3% larger than aid received Ozark Christian College ($9,354 vs. $7,976)

Ozark Christian College vs.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Ozark Christian College or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ology and Ozark Christian College.

  • The graduation rate at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ology is higher than Ozark Christian College (64% vs. 39%)
  • Graduates from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ology earn on average $15,600 more per year than Ozark Christian College graduates after ten years. ($47,800 vs. $32,200)
  •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ology students graduate with a $1,437 lower median federal student loan debt than Ozark Christian College graduates. ($16,063 vs. $17,500)
  •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ology graduates are paying $14 less per month on federal student loans than Ozark Christian College graduates. ($166 vs. $180)
  • More Ozark Christian College gra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Spartan College of Aeronautics and Technology students, three years after graduation. (63% vs. 45%)
